Transaction 621ecd3596d000fe930c1fe64587ab4ae455355f22e657115457daf80113c2af

3 Input
2 Outputs
  • 621ecd3596d000fe930c1fe64587ab4ae455355f22e657115457daf80113c2af:0
  • value  12543
    address  16oiebDDhaJXa3FUdEj8669yDsEHbJQtWT
  • 621ecd3596d000fe930c1fe64587ab4ae455355f22e657115457daf80113c2af:1
  • value  6537846
    address  bc1qt0cstwqv6zwnguw0nk7489gv2kumuxzufr4nut